Position Summary We are seeking an experienced Senior Buyer/Planner to lead the procurement and planning of direct materials, including electrical, mechanical, and consumable components, within a biotech environment. This role is responsible not only for ensuring material availability but for actively driving cost-reduction initiatives, supplier negotiations, and continuous improvement across the supply base. The ideal candidate is hands-on, data-driven, and comfortable owning purchase price variance (PPV), supplier strategy, and cross-functional cost-out efforts while supporting production and growth. ABOUT RAPID MICRO BIOSYSTEMS: Rapid Micro Biosystems creates, sells, validates, and services innovative products for fast, accurate, and efficient detection of microbial contamination in the manufacture of pharmaceuticals, biologics, biotechnology products, medical devices, and personal care products. The company’s Growth Direct™—the first and only growth-based system to automate rapid compendial QC Micro testing—ensures data integrity, compliance, and operational efficiencies driven by rapid methods and automation. Rapid Micro Biosystems is dedicated to providing groundbreaking technology and products to support companies in their journey to achieve greater reliability, efficiency, and better predictability, ultimately providing higher quality products for improved patient outcomes. Rapid Micro Biosystems is headquartered in Lexington, Massachusetts. Our research & development, and manufacturing operations are located in Lowell, Massachusetts. Key Responsibilities Own procurement and planning for materials (electrical, mechanical, and consumables) supporting production Lead supplier negotiations focused on purchase price reduction, lead time improvement, and commercial terms Develop and execute cost-out initiatives, including should-cost analysis, resourcing, volume leverage, and design-for-cost collaboration Actively manage PPV, identify trends, and implement corrective actions Establish and maintain planning parameters (lead times, safety stock, MOQ) in the ERP/MRP system Partner with Engineering, Manufacturing, and Quality on supplier changes, alternate sourcing, and cost-reduction opportunities Drive supplier performance through scorecards, reviews, and corrective action plans Identify and mitigate supply risk while balancing inventory, service levels, and cost Support compliance and documentation requirements in a regulated manufacturing environment Mentor junior buyers/planners and contribute to best practices across the supply chain function Required Qualifications Bachelor’s degree in Supply Chain, Business, Engineering, or a related field 7+ years of experience in direct materials procurement and planning Demonstrated success driving cost reductions and supplier negotiations Strong understanding of MRP/ERP systems and planning logic (SAP) Experience managing electrical, mechanical, and/or consumable components Proven ability to work cross-functionally and influence without authority Strong analytical, negotiation, and communication skills Preferred Qualifications Experience leading sourcing or resourcing initiatives APICS/ASCM certification (CPIM, CSCP) Advanced Excel and data analysis capabilities
